2.1

Preparing the boiler for operation

2.1.1
Filling the heating system
WARNING
The wall-mounted condensing gas boiler must
not be activated at this stage.
When using oxygen-permeable pipes (e.g. for floor heating),
heat exchangers must be used to separate the system.
Move the mechanical switch on the three-way valve to
centre position (fig. 24) (applicable for 800-24T25 and
800-29T25 only) and systems with an external storage-
type water heater.
If necessary open the CH flow and CH return maintenance
valves.
Connect temporary hose of the filling loop (for pipe
locations see page 6 and 7).
Open both stop valves.
Fill the system to a pressure of 1.0 to 1.2 bar (fig. 26,
item 1). Max. water pressure is 2.0 bar.
Shut both stop valves and disconnect the filling loop.
To drain the system take the following steps:
Close the CH flow and the CH return service valve.
Place hose on the draining tule.
Turn to drain the system.
